Museo de la Memoria Walking Tour
Museo de la Memoria is a museum located in Santiago, Chile, dedicated to commemorate the victims of human rights violations during the civic-military regime led by Augusto Pinochet between 1973 and 1990. It was inaugurated by former President Michelle Bachelet on January 11, 2010, which formed part of government works celebrating the bicentennial of Chile.

Historic Tour Chile in 1973 Government of Pinochet
Early in the morning, we will collect you from your hotel in Santiago. From there, we will head to our first stop - Cementerio General (the city's cemetery).
This location is a kind of open-air museum, constructed almost two centuries ago, where we will discover Chile's recent history through the numerous graves of the notable people buried here. In the cemetery will visit various sites of historical importance, such as Patio 29 - where thousands of bodies were secretly buried during the dictatorship of Augusto Pinochet
Later we will visit the Museum of Memory and Human Rights, a space which shows the horrors committed during the military dictatorship between 1973 and 1990.
Last, we head to Villa Grimaldi, a three-acre estate which was used as a community arts center until 1973 when General Pinochet turned it into a political detention and interrogation center known as Cuartel Terranova.
